Roseburg Teen Arrested for Death of Girl

7/9 A teenager has been arrested following the death of a 5-year old girl
JULY 9, 2010 -- (KQEN-AM Roseburg) Roseburg Police have made an arrest following the death of a five year old Roseburg girl early this morning. Sgt. Aaron Dunbar of the Roseburg PD was live on News Radio 1240 KQEN when the news broke.

Police responded to the duplex on West Elaine just before 5 a.m. A report to 911 indicated the girl was unconscious and not breathing. Attempts to revive the child were not successful and she was pronounced deceased at the scene.

The victim, a younger child, the victim’s mother, the mother’s boy friend, and the 16 year boy who has been charged in the case were staying at the home, according to police. Dustin Wallace is the son of the mother’s boyfriend.

Dunbar says work on the case is continuing this afternoon and into the weekend.

Given the nature of the case the Roseburg Police are not releasing the name of the victim at this time. Wallace is expected to be arraigned on Monday.
